Napped Polyester-Cotton Twill Workwear Canvas

Printed, napped 4-thread twill fabric combining polyester staples with cotton, over 170 g/m², offering durability and brushed softness. HTS 5514.42.0040 applies to its mixed composition, twill weave, printing, and napping per chapter definitions. Used for rugged work aprons and bags.

Alternative Classifications

This product could be classified differently depending on its characteristics or intended use.

5516.44.00Lower: 43.5% vs 49.9%

If woven with 85%+ synthetic staple fibers

Higher synthetic content exceeds the <85% threshold, moving to other synthetic staple blends.

5906.99.10.00Lower: 37.7% vs 49.9%

If rubberized or impregnated

Impregnation with rubber shifts to Chapter 59 for treated textile fabrics.

5513.49Lower: 18.5% vs 49.9%

If <85% polyester but mixed solely with viscose rayon

Different secondary fiber (not cotton) changes the 'mixed with cotton' specificity.

Import Tips & Compliance

Conduct yarn count analysis to confirm staple fibers and mixed ratio; use AATCC tests for compliance

Include dyeing/printing process details to verify against poplin/broadcloth exclusions in Chapter 55 notes
